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$678 per month in Kharkiv vs $686 in Kropyvnytskyi, rent included.

A couple spends around $1,067 per month in Kharkiv vs $1,048 in Kropyvnytskyi, rent included.

A family of three spends $1,456 per month in Kharkiv vs $1,410 in Kropyvnytskyi, rent included.

Kharkiv is about 1% cheaper than Kropyvnytskyi,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both Kharkiv and Kropyvnytskyi are more affordable than the global median – Kharkiv 49% lower, Kropyvnytskyi 49% lower.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$183 in Kharkiv versus $244 in Kropyvnytskyi.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

Salaries run about 11% higher in Kharkiv, which reinforces the cost advantage – you earn more and spend less. Purchasing power leans clearly in its favor.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$27.00 in Kharkiv versus $29.00 in Kropyvnytskyi.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$155 vs $159 – making Kharkiv the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
